Germany’s Human Rights Institute Calls for Improved Protection Against Violence Towards Women

The German Institute for Human Rights has highlighted the alarming rates of violence against women and girls in Germany, stating that the government is not doing enough to protect them. The report, ‘Monitor Gewalt gegen Frauen’, reveals that daily, over 700 women face physical violence, while a significant number experience psychological abuse. Experts urge the establishment of a comprehensive strategy to better safeguard victims and combat gender-based violence, including the need for increased resources for women’s shelters and counseling services.
